Full Description

In 2001 Canterbury Archaeological Trust carried out an excavation on Shelford Farm Estate. The area had been truncated by terracing and agricultural activity but a few shallow features had survived. These included pits and possible ditches, often producing residual flints of earlier periods but also Late Bronze Age/Early Iron Age flints and pottery. The activity may relate to a field system associated with the Late Bronze Age/Early Iron Age settlement to the north. (1)
